While financial analysts need to be proficient with numbers, data analysis and market knowledge, some of the key skills required for the role are not inherently based in economic studies. Financial analyst roles require analytical and strategic thinking to assess risks, along with identify opportunities and establish economic strategies. Frequently financial analysts are needed to consult and present to clients, which suggests that good communication skills are also significant.

The financial sector is complicated and continuously transforming, therefore for many, making informed monetary decisions requires specific expertise and guidance. The finance sector can be broadly categorised into three primary groups: personal, business and public, with each serving a different group within the economy. The role of personal finance is to help people handle their financial activities and make smart investment decisions. This could include budgeting, managing savings, investment recommendations along with liability management. When it comes to corporate finance, roles generally entail managing important monetary activities that come with running a business. The objective is to maximise profits and cash flow, in addition to successfully handling risk. Lastly, public finance relates to government financial management and how taxation, budget allocation and debt for upholding financial stability.
